Mission Statement

DBSA provides hope, help, support, and education to improve the lives of people who have mood disorders.

Description

The Depression and Bipolar Support Alliance (DBSA) is a leading peer-focused mental health organization whose mission is to "improve the lives of people living with mood disorders." DBSA national supports more than 500 support groups and over 200 local affiliate chapters. DBSA reaches over four million individuals with support, educational resources, and tools for helping individuals living with mood disorders lead productive and fulfilling lives. Additionally, through our advocacy efforts, we amplify peers’ voices and work towards systemic change in the delivery of mental health care.
